Სარჩევი
Excel -ში, ჩვენ ხშირად ვმუშაობთ მონაცემთა დიდი ნაკრებით . ამ მონაცემთა კომპლექტებთან მუშაობისას ხშირად გვჭირდება შევათავსოთ მონაცემები მრავალჯერადი ფურცლებიდან , რომ სწორად გავაანალიზოთ ისინი. ამ სტატიაში მე აგიხსნით 4 გზებს Excel -ში მონაცემების გაერთიანება მრავალჯერადი ფურცლიდან .
ჩამოტვირთვის პრაქტიკა სამუშაო წიგნი
მონაცემების გაერთიანება მრავალი ფურცლისგან.xlsxVBA-ს გამოყენება მრავალი Sheets-დან მონაცემების გაერთიანებისთვის.xlsm
ეს არის სამუშაო ფურცელი მე ვაპირებ გამოვიყენო მეთოდების ახსნა, თუ როგორ ხდება მონაცემების გაერთიანება მრავალჯერადი ფურცლიდან . Excel . ჩვენ გვყავს რამდენიმე სტუდენტი მათი სტუდენტური ID და მათი ნიშნებით. მე ვაპირებ გაერთიანდეს ნიშნები სხვადასხვა საგნებისთვის, რათა აღწერო მეთოდები.
Excel-ში მრავალი ფურცლის მონაცემების გაერთიანების 4 მეთოდი
1. კონსოლიდაციის ფუნქციის გამოყენება მრავალი ფურცლის მონაცემების გაერთიანებისთვის
ამ განყოფილებაში აგიხსნით როგორ გამოვიყენოთ Consolidate მონაცემების გაერთიანება . მე დავამატებ ნიშნებს ფიზიკის და მათემატიკაში ამ მეთოდის გამოყენებით.
ნაბიჯები:
➤ გადადით სამუშაო ფურცლის კონსოლიდაცია . აირჩიეთ D5 .
➤ შემდეგ გადადით მონაცემები ჩანართზე > ;> აირჩიეთ მონაცემთა ინსტრუმენტები >> აირჩიეთ კონსოლიდაცია .
დიალოგური ფანჯარა კონსოლიდაცია იქნებაგამოჩნდება.
➤ შეინარჩუნეთ ფუნქცია ჩამოსაშლელი ღილაკი ისე, როგორც არის, რადგან გსურთ ნიშნების შეჯამება.
➤ ახლა თქვენ უნდა დაამატოთ მინიშნება . გადადით მონაცემთა ნაკრები (ფიზიკა) სამუშაო ფურცელზე >> აირჩიეთ დიაპაზონი D5:D14 >> აირჩიეთ დამატება .
➤ Excel დაამატებს მინიშნებას . ანალოგიურად, დააყენეთ მინიშნება დიაპაზონისთვის D5:D14 მონაცემთა ნაკრების (მათემატიკის) სამუშაო წიგნიდან .
➤ შემდეგ დააჭირეთ OK . Excel გააერთიანებს მათ და დააბრუნებს ჯამს როგორც გამომავალს.
დაწვრილებით: როგორ გავაერთიანოთ მონაცემები Excel-ში მრავალი სამუშაო ფურცლიდან (3 გზა)
2. Power Query-ის გამოყენება მრავალი ფურცლის მონაცემების გაერთიანებისთვის
ახლა ვნახავთ როგორ გავაერთიანოთ მონაცემები რამდენიმე ფურცლიდან PowerQuery -ის გამოყენებით. მე გავაერთიანებ ნიშან(ებ)ს ფიზიკის ორი სექციისთვის ( A & B ) ამ შემთხვევაში. ამ შემთხვევაში არის წინაპირობა . მონაცემთა ნაკრები უნდა იყოს ცხრილი სახით.
ნაბიჯი 1: ცხრილის შექმნა
➤ აირჩიეთ დიაპაზონი B4:D14 .
➤ დააჭირეთ CTRL + T . შექმენით ცხრილი დიალოგური ფანჯარა გამოჩნდება. დააწკაპუნეთ OK .
Excel შექმნის ცხრილს.
➤ ახლა მე გადავარქმევ სახელს ცხრილს . ამისათვის გადადით ცხრილის დიზაინი ჩანართზე და დაარქვით თქვენი ცხრილი .
მსგავსად შექმენით ცხრილები ამისთვისსხვა მონაცემთა ნაკრები .
ნაბიჯი-2: მონაცემთა შერწყმა
➤ გადადით მონაცემებზე ჩანართი >> აირჩიეთ მონაცემების მიღება >> აირჩიეთ სხვა წყაროებიდან >> აირჩიეთ Blank Query
Power Query Editor ფანჯარა გამოჩნდება. ფორმულების ზოლში ჩაწერეთ ფორმულა:
=Excel.CurrentWorkbook()
➤ დააჭირეთ ENTER . Excel აჩვენებს ცხრილებს თქვენს სამუშაო წიგნში .
➤ შემდეგ დააწკაპუნეთ ორთავიანი ისარი (იხილეთ სურათი).
➤ შემდეგ აირჩიეთ სვეტები რომლებიც გსურთ დააკავშიროთ. მე გავაერთიანებ ყველა მათგანს.
➤ დატოვეთ სვეტის ორიგინალური სახელის გამოყენება პრეფიქსის სახით მონიშნული. შემდეგ დააწკაპუნეთ OK .
Excel გააერთიანებს მონაცემთა კომპლექტს .
➤ ახლა აირჩიეთ დახურვა & amp; ჩატვირთვა .
Excel შექმნის ახალ ცხრილს , რომელიც აერთიანებს მონაცემთა კომპლექტს .
➤ გადარქმევა სახელი სვეტი . მე ვაპირებ დავარქვათ ეს სექცია .
შენიშვნა:
როდის თქვენ იყენებთ ზემოთ მოცემულ მეთოდს, შეიძლება შეგექმნათ პრობლემა.
ჩვენი ახალი ცხრილის სახელია Query1 რომელიც შედგება 21 სტრიქონისაგან სათაურების ჩათვლით .
➤ ახლა დააწკაპუნეთ მაუსის მარჯვენა ღილაკით თქვენს მაუსის გამოსატანად კონტექსტური მენიუ . შემდეგ დააწკაპუნეთ განახლება .
როდესაც განახლებთ , ნახავთ, რომ რიგი ნომერი შეიცვალა რომ 41 . ეს იმიტომ, რომ Query1 თავისთავად არის ცხრილი და მუშაობს როგორც შეყვანა .
ამ პრობლემის გადასაჭრელად მიჰყევით ნაბიჯებს.
➤ გადადით ჩასაშლელი სვეტის სახელი (იხილეთ სურათი)
➤ შემდეგ გადადით ტექსტური ფილტრები >> აირჩიეთ არ შეიცავს .
მორგებული ავტოფილტრი გაიხსნება ფანჯარა.
➤ ჩაწერეთ Query1 box (იხილეთ სურათი). შემდეგ დააწკაპუნეთ OK .
ამჯერად, რიგები სახელწოდებით Query1 არ გამოჩნდება მაშინაც კი, თუ თქვენ განაახლებთ მონაცემთა კომპლექტს .
20 სტრიქონი იტვირთება ახლა, რადგან Excel ამჯერად არ ითვლის სათაურს .
მსგავსი წაკითხვები
- როგორ გავაერთიანოთ ორი ხაზოვანი გრაფიკები Excel (3 მეთოდი)
- ორი გრაფიკის გაერთიანება Excel-ში (2 მეთოდი)
- როგორ გავაერთიანოთ გრაფიკები Excel-ში (ნაბიჯ-ნაბიჯ სახელმძღვანელო)
- გაერთიანება მრავალი Excel ფაილი ერთ ფურცელში (4 მეთოდი)
- როგორ გავაერთიანოთ სვეტები Excel-ში (4 გზა)
3. VBA-ს გამოყენება მრავალი ფურცლის მონაცემების გაერთიანებისთვის
ახლა გამოვიყენებ VBA მაკრო მონაცემების გაერთიანებას -დან მრავალი ფურცელი . დავუშვათ, რომ თქვენს სამუშაო წიგნს აქვს ორი სამუშაო ფურცელი , მონაცემთა ნაკრები ( ფიზიკა_A ) და მონაცემთა ნაკრები ( ფიზიკა_B ) და თქვენ აპირებთ დააკავშიროთ მონაცემები ამ მონაცემთა ნაკრებიდან ახალ სამუშაო ფურცელში სახელად კონსოლიდაცია .
STEPS:
➤ გადადით დეველოპერი ჩანართზე >> აირჩიეთ Visual Basic
➤ შემდეგ გადადით Insert ჩანართზე >> მოდული
გაჩნდება მოდულის ფანჯარა. ახლა დაწერეთ შემდეგი კოდი.
7506
აქ მე შევქმენი ქვეპროცედურა სახელად combine_multiple_sheets . მე ავიღე Row_1 , Col_1 , Row_last და Column_last ცვლადები Dim განცხადების და დავაყენე wX , როგორც კონსოლიდირებული სამუშაო ფურცელი Set განცხადების გამოყენებით.
ასევე, გამოვიყენე შეყვანის შეტყობინების ველი გამოყენებით. Application.InputBox გამონათქვამით „აირჩიე ჰედერები“ .
შემდეგ, გამოვიყენე For ციკლი და განვსაზღვრე Row_1 და Col_1 headers.range თვისების გამოყენებით.
➤ შემდეგ დააჭირეთ F5 პროგრამის გასაშვებად. Excel შექმნის კომბინირებულ მონაცემთა ბაზას .
შენიშვნა:
გთხოვთ გახსოვდეთ რომ ეს VBA კოდი აერთიანებს ყველა ფურცელს , რომელიც ხელმისაწვდომია თქვენს სამუშაო წიგნში . ასე რომ, თქვენ უნდა გქონდეთ მხოლოდ ის სამუშაო ფურცლები რომელთა მონაცემების შეთავსებას აპირებთ .
დაწვრილებით: როგორ გავაერთიანოთ რამდენიმე ფურცელი ერთ ფურცელში VBA-ით Excel-ში (2 გზა)
4. VLOOKUP ფუნქციის გამოყენება მრავალი ფურცლის მონაცემების გაერთიანებისთვის
დავუშვათ, მე მაქვს სამუშაო ფურცელი სახელად „ სახელები “, სადაც მე მაქვსზოგიერთი სტუდენტის სახელები და მეორე სახელწოდებით „ ნიშნები “. სათანადო შედეგების ფურცლის შესაქმნელად, უნდა გავათავსო ისინი. ამას გავაკეთებ VLOOKUP ფუნქციის გამოყენებით.
STEPS:
➤ შექმენით ახალი სვეტი ნიშნავს სახელები მარჯვნივ.
➤ შემდეგ გადადით D5 და ჩაწერეთ შემდეგი ფორმულა
=VLOOKUP(B5,Marks!B4:C14,2)
აქ დავაყენე საძიებო მნიშვნელობა B5 და მასივი არის B4:C14 Marks ფურცლიდან . col_ind_num არის 2 , რადგან მე მინდა ნიშნები .
➤ ახლა დააჭირეთ ENTER . Excel დააბრუნებს გამომავალს.
➤ შემდეგ გამოიყენეთ Fill Handle AutoFill <1-მდე>D14 . Excel აერთიანებს ნიშნებს Marks Worksheet .
დაწვრილებით: როგორ ფურცლების კომბინირება Excel-ში (6 უმარტივესი გზა)
სავარჯიშო სამუშაო წიგნი
მნიშვნელოვანია ივარჯიშოთ მონაცემების გაერთიანების რამდენიმე ფურცლის 2>. სწორედ ამიტომ, მე დავურთე თქვენთვის სავარჯიშო ფურცელი .
დასკვნა
ამ სტატიაში მე ილუსტრირებული მაქვს 4 გზები Excel მონაცემების გაერთიანება მრავალჯერადი ფურცლიდან . იმედი მაქვს, რომ ეს გამოგადგებათ. და ბოლოს, თუ თქვენ გაქვთ რაიმე სახის წინადადება, იდეა ან გამოხმაურება, გთხოვთ, მოგერიდებათ კომენტარის გაკეთება ქვემოთ.